Key Responsibilities

  • Lead culinary team operations, providing hands-on guidance and coaching to kitchen staff, with a focus on either Outlets or Banquets.
  • Oversee daily kitchen production and service, including creating and monitoring production lists, completing line checks, and expediting service periods.
  • Develop and implement seasonal menus, promotional features, and daily specials to enhance menu offerings.
  • Foster strong, positive relationships between Front of House and Back of House teams to ensure seamless operational flow.
  • Provide administrative support for kitchen functions, including inventory management, ordering, and staff scheduling.
  • Uphold compliance with health, safety, sanitation, and alcohol awareness regulations, ensuring high standards for guest and team member wellbeing.
